About LAPP
LAPP is renowned for its high-quality range of cables, cable chains and cable glands. The company was founded in 1957 when Oskar Lapp invented the first industrially produced flexible, colour-coded signal cable in his house in Stuttgart, Germany. By 1963, the company headquarters had moved, and the Lapp family was employing a staff of 30. Lapp opened its first overseas subsidiary in the USA in 1979, where the company was praised for its customer focus and service. Over the next few years, several other sales and production sites opened in the USA, Canada, Mexico and Brazil.
Customer focus and a firm grasp of realism are focal points of the company's philosophy. The two second-generation directors see courage, determination and long-term commercial goals as essential to its success. Lapp has become an international company with 2500 employees and more than 100 agencies around the world.
